Hi, I am running Windows XP SP3 Home 32 bit version and I get a message half way through the install phase saying "Installation Error" A file that is required cannot be installed because the cabinet file C:\DOCUME~1\User\LOCALS~1\Temp\7zS4C8D\DJ370x86.cab has an invalid digital signature. This may indicate that the cabinet file is corrupt. The digital signature for your software could not be verified. To fix, please connect to the Internet or run Windows Update and restart the device install."
